You can use any specific Extractors to Create  Data Source in R/3 side.
Let me explain with Generic Extraction
Goto SBIW--> you can see all the extractions here
Generic extractors are of 3 types:
1. Based on table/view
2. Based on Info set Query
3. Based on Function module
If you would like to create a custom table, then goto SE11>Select Table>Click on Create (Now create you own table here & use this table while creating Transaction data)
Goto RS02-->Select Transaction data.
Click on  Create
Choose an application component to which the data source is to be assigned
Click on  Generic Delta
Specify the Delta-Specific and the type for the field.
Specify a safety interval
Select Data type>Save> Now Data source was generated successfully
After generating the data source , you will find Delta Flag checked.
Please go through the following link for Generic Delta
[https://www.sdn.sap.com/irj/scn/go/portal/prtroot/docs/library/uuid/84bf4d68-0601-0010-13b5-b062adbb3e33]
Once you've done with Data Source in R/3 side--> u need to Replicate it to BI
Goto RSA1>source system>Select the Source system in which u've created Data source>R.C select Data Source Overview>Select the Application Component to which Data source is assigned>R.C Select Replicate dataSorce>here you can see your NEW Data source

    Hi Zubin,
    Data Source is a consoliated list of fields available and the extract structure is a data dictionary structure which illustrates the fields with additional technical elements like DATA ELEMENT , DOMAIN ans so on...
    To make it more clear look at this description from F4 help:
    A DataSource is an object for retrieving data. The DataSource is localized in the OLTP system.
    It has
    an extract structure,
    an extraction type, and
    an extraction method.
    The extract structure describes the fields of the internal table that contain the extracted data. The extraction type describes which type of extractor the DataSource uses. The extraction method extracts the data and transfers it into an internal table with the same type as the extract structure.
    The DataSource also contains information on the type of data that it stages, for example, attributes, transactional data, hierachies, or texts. It can also support different types of data update.
    Extract Structure for a DataSource
    The extraction structure for a data source shows the format in which the DataSource, or the extractor for the DataSource, transfers its data.
    A data element must be assigned to each field of the extraction structure. This allows in the Business Information Warehouse an intelligent mapping between field names and InfoObjects using just this data element.
    The extract structure must be created in the DDIC as a dictionary structure or transparent table. A view is not permitted here since it would then not give you the option to add an append.
    Appends enable you to convert your individual requirements and own "Business Logic" in the extraction process. You can fill the fields in the append using function enhancements.

    Hello Raja,
    Here are some simple steps ...
    When you want to load data from a flat file, there is no process of datasource replication. The datasource has to be created manually on the BW system itself. When creating this datasource you start from the InfoSource and assign the source system for flat file load. This is usually something like PC_FILE or FLATFILE.
    Then you can start creating the datasource. You need to mention the field names in this datasource. Note that in your flat file, the sequence of fields must exactly match the sequence of fields in the datasource, else the data will be wrongly mapped.
    On the same screen and tab you can also do a preview of the data that will be loaded. Click the preview button and put in the path of the file. Mention other details like header row, and number of rows to be displayed and then you will be able to judge if the data is being loaded correctly or not.
    When loading the data, then file cannot be open else you will get an error message. Also to be able to schedule the flat file loads in process chains, the file cannot be on your PC. It has to be on the application server.
